Microsoft a publié un article dans la base de connaissances concernant le patching d’un nœud de cluster passif en utilisant une séquence de tâches de System Center Confguration Manager 2007. Dans le fichier SMSTS.log, vous pouvez observer :
Final result: The patch installer has failed to update the shared features. To determine the reason for failure, review the log files.
Exit code (Decimal): -2068578304
Exit facility code: 1204
Exit error code: 0
Exit message: The SQL Server failover cluster instance <name> was not correctly detected. The instance was discovered on the local node but it was not found to be active. To continue, confirm the state of the instance installed on all applicable nodes of the cluster and the state of the failover cluster resources.
Ceci survient lorsque l’agent WUA utilise le compte local system. Par défaut, ce compte n’a pas les permissions nécessaires pour accéder à la base de registre du nœud partenaire à distance. Ainsi le nœud actif ne peut pas être détecté et la mise à jour ne peut être appliquée.
Trois solutions sont possibles :
- Utilisez d’abord ConfigMgr pour patcher le nœud actif en premier
- Utilisez ConfigMgr et choisissez la télédistribution d’applications à la place du déploiement de mises à jour logicielles
- Donner au compte ordinateur les droits de lecture nécessaire sur la clé de registre suivante du nœud actif : H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\SecurePipeServers\winreg
Plus d’information sur la KB2855474 - Patching a passive cluster node using a Configuration Manager 2007 Software Update fails with exit code -2068578304